About Gleneagle

Gleneagle is an unincorporated community and census-designated place in El Paso County, north of Colorado Springs. It sits near the Air Force Academy, Monument, and the I-25 corridor, with views of the Front Range doing much of the work. The community is residential and suburban, with homes, schools nearby, golf-course-style development, and access to Colorado Springs jobs. Gleneagle feels like north-side Colorado Springs suburbia: cleaner and quieter than the city core, but still shaped by military, commuting, and mountain geography.
